COMPLETE! Vogue 8815 peplum top

PATTERN: Vogue 8815 peplum top, View A


FABRIC: navy cotton with a bit of a stretch, Borovick fabrics £5p/m
Plus satin navy bias binding from MacCulloch and Wallis, and navy polka dot bias binding from The Sewing Shop in Lichfield

TIME: 1 hour to cut paper and fabric, 1 hour to do darts, 1 hour to sew seams, 1 hour to insert zip, 3 hours to do neck, armhole and bottom edge binding With bias tape.


I LEARNT: a much better way to do an invisible zipper- to actually baste the gap closed first, then baste both sides of zipper tape, open the slit, then sew into place.
Also the first time I've down bias binding on a garment


ISSUES: I had to chuck a needle in the bin when I bent it sewing over the zip!
The front darts have a slightly odd look -like they are not one right? Will look it up.

Lovely too- intend to make it again in silver velvet with long slim sleeves.
